About Course

The B.Tech in Artificial Intelligence program is aimed at giving students a thorough understanding of technological innovation and the employment of the technologies. The fundamental parts of the study involving machine learning, deep learning, natural language processing, robotics, and data analytics are covered. The program is a mix of theoretical knowledge and practice, equipping students with problem-solving capabilities to think and create solutions in different spheres. New technologies, with real-world applications as the main focus, form the curriculum and prepare the students for careers in AI and data science that are up to date. The curriculum stresses the importance of thorough involvement by making the students do practical work in advanced labs and projects, through which they gain technical as well as creative problem-solving skills.

Artificial Intelligence is the instrument driving the future of technology and society. As AI enters domains like healthcare, finance, and automotive while breaking into every other industry, the AI professional's job market will only see an increment in employment. The program not only opens doors for exciting careers but also gives the graduates an edge in technological innovations, enabling them to be the change agents in industries.

Future Studies

B.Tech AI graduates have several opportunities for advanced studies, including:

M.Tech (Master of Technology)

in fields such as AI and Machine Learning, Data Science, Robotics, and Computer Vision.

MS (Master of Science)

in areas like Artificial Intelligence, Data Science, or Robotics.

MBA (Master of Business Administration)

for those interested in management roles within the tech industry.

PhD (Doctor of Philosophy)

for advanced research and academic careers in Artificial Intelligence or related fields.

Specialised Courses

in areas such as Deep Learning, Advanced Robotics, and Quantum Computing.

FAQ

What does the qualification cover?

A B.Tech in Artificial Intelligence covers a comprehensive curriculum including machine learning, deep learning, natural language processing, robotics, and data analytics. The program integrates theoretical knowledge with practical applications in AI technologies.

The starting salary for AI engineers in India typically ranges from ₹3.5 to ₹6 lakhs per annum, depending on the company, location, and individual skills. Salaries can increase significantly with experience and specialisation.

Essential technical skills include proficiency in programming languages (such as Python and R), knowledge of machine learning frameworks (such as TensorFlow and PyTorch), understanding of algorithms, data analysis, and familiarity with AI tools and technologies.

To be eligible for admission to a B.Tech in Artificial Intelligence, candidates generally need to have completed their 12th grade with a strong background in mathematics and science. They must also pass an entrance exam such as JEE Main, MHT-CET, or a similar test as required by the institution.

Career opportunities include roles such as AI research scientist, machine learning engineer, data scientist, robotics engineer, NLP engineer, and automation specialist. Graduates can work in various industries including technology, healthcare, finance, and manufacturing.

The course is typically assessed through a combination of written exams, practical assignments, projects, and presentations. Continuous assessment through lab work and coursework also plays a significant role in evaluating student performance.

Useful certifications include those in specific AI technologies and skills such as AWS Certified Machine Learning - Specialty, Google Professional Machine Learning Engineer, TensorFlow Developer Certificate, and Microsoft Certified: Azure AI Engineer Associate.

Skills and languages that often command higher salaries include expertise in machine learning and deep learning, proficiency in Python and R, experience with AI frameworks (e.g., TensorFlow, PyTorch), and advanced knowledge in data science and analytics.
